Output 126a1fdd33e57511b7e580367e7d153d64a86f9571e4c8455c558778bc07ae82:0

value
46858984
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ad2e94fb324f3cad3e5b7f65218ef78fdc75149d OP_EQUAL
address
3HUidJSpf5wFRbfdL8Xa65kk4WF9PSuSwB
transaction
126a1fdd33e57511b7e580367e7d153d64a86f9571e4c8455c558778bc07ae82
spent
true